The most well-known type of uPVC hinges are the butt hinges, which consist of two flat hinge leaves (or plates) and a knuckle and pin. The knuckles are arranged in a staggered manner and the pin moves through them, holding the hinge leaves together. Each leaf is equipped with screw holes that allow it to be fixed to the hinge plate and the door frame.

To install butt hinges mark the locations where you'll drill and use a jig drill the screw holes and pin-locating holes on each hinge plate. After you've marked your locations and have drilled them, use an Allen key to make adjustments according to the need. When you're done, put in the replacement hinges for upvc windows, then cover them with caps to shield them from dirt and dust.

The most well-known type of uPVC hinge is the flag hinge, named for its appearance, which resembles a flag at full-mast. This kind hinge is commonly found on contemporary doors and gives a chic modern appearance for the door. The hinge is comprised of two leaves, a male and a female, and the hinge pin permanently attached to one of the leaves. This gives it the appearance of the appearance of a flag.

Another alternative is a rebate or butt hinge that is a kind of uPVC hinge that's positioned within the frame and folds around the door sash. It is slimmer than other uPVC types and is often used with timber or aluminium frames.
